计算机组成原理蒋本珊第四版答案

“计算机组成原理蒋本珊第四版答案”相关的资料有哪些?“计算机组成原理蒋本珊第四版答案”相关的范文有哪些?怎么写?下面是小编为您精心整理的“计算机组成原理蒋本珊第四版答案”相关范文大全或资料大全,欢迎大家分享。

计算机组成原理习题答案(蒋本珊)

标签:文库时间:2024-11-09
【bwwdw.com - 博文网】

第一章

1 .电子数字计算机和电子模拟计算机的区别在哪里?

解:电子数字计算机中处理的信息是在时间上离散的数字量,运算的过程是不连续的;电子模拟计算机中处理的信息是连续变化的物理量,运算的过程是连续的。 2 .冯· 诺依曼计算机的特点是什么? 其中最主要的一点是什么?

解:冯· 诺依曼计算机的特点如下:

① 计算机(指硬件)应由运算器、存储器、控制器、输入设备和输出设备五大基本部件组成; ② 计算机内部采用二进制来表示指令和数据;

③ 将编好的程序和原始数据事先存入存储器中,然后再启动计算机工作。 第③ 点是最主要的一点。

3 .计算机的硬件是由哪些部件组成的? 它们各有哪些功能?

解:计算机的硬件应由运算器、存储器、控制器、输入设备和输出设备五大基本部件组成。它们各自的功能是:

① 输入设备:把人们编好的程序和原始数据送到计算机中去,并且将它们转换成计算机内部所能识别和接受的信息方式。

② 输出设备:将计算机的处理结果以人或其他设备所能接受的形式送出计算机。 ③ 存储器:用来存放程序和数据。 ④ 运算器:对信息进行处理和运算。

⑤ 控制器:按照人们预先确定的操作步骤,控制整个计算机的各部件有条不紊地自动工作。 4 .什么叫总线? 简述单总线

计算机组成原理第四版张基温课后答案

标签:文库时间:2024-11-09
【bwwdw.com - 博文网】

计算机组成原理教程(第四版)第四版编著 只有部分答案

● 小结

计算机系统概述

● 1.1 计算工具及其进步● 1.2 0、1编码

● 1.3 电子数字计算机工作原理

● 1.4 现代计算机系统结构与发展

● —— 重要知识点

计算机组成原理教程(第四版)第四版编著 只有部分答案

课外作业

(1)P50: 1.3 1.4 (5) 1.5 EFH 1.7 (写过程) 1.10 1.11 1.14 (2)P51: 1.18 (1) 1.20(4)END

计算机组成原理教程(第四版)第四版编著 只有部分答案

习题讲解1.2 把114、0.6875这两个十进制数转换为 7位字长的二进制数 解: 114D=1110010B (除2取余)

0.6875=0.1011000B

(乘2取整)

计算机组成原理教程(第四版)第四版编著 只有部分答案

1.3 用二进制表示一个4位十进制整数最少需 多少位(不考虑符号位)?

解:设需要n位二进制,则

2 10 , n 4lg10 / lg 2 14n 4

因此至少需要14位

计算机组成原理教程(第四版)第四版编著 只有部分答案

1.4(5) 7.75×2.4 解: 7.75D×2.4D = 111.11B×10.0

计算机组成原理课后习题答案(白中英第四版).docx

标签:文库时间:2024-11-09
【bwwdw.com - 博文网】

计算机组成原理第四版白中英主编

弟一早 1?比较数字计算机和模拟计算机的特点;

模拟计算机的特点是数值由连续量来表示,运算过程也是连续的。数字计算机的主要特点是按位运算,并且不连续地跳动计算。模拟计算机用电压表示数据,采用电压组合和测量值的计算方式,盘上连线的控制方式,而数字计算机用数字0和1表示数据,采用数字计数的计算方式,程序控制的控制方式。数字计算机与模拟计算机相比,精度高,数据存储量大,逻辑判断能力强。

2.数字计算机如何分类?分类的依据是什么?

数字计算机可分为专用计算机和通用计算机,是根据计算机的效率、速度、价格、运行的经济性和适应性来划分的。

3.数字计算机有哪些主要作用?

科学计算、自动控制、测量和测试、信息处理、教育和卫生、家用电器、人工智能。

4.冯诺依曼型计算机的主要涉及思想是什么?它包括哪些主要组成部分?

主要设计思想是:存储程序通用电子计算机方案,主要组成部分有:运算器、逻辑控制装置、存储器、输入和输出设备

5.什么是存储容量?什么是单元地址?什么是数据字?什么是指令字?存储器所有存储

单元的总数称为存储器的存储容量。每个存储单元都有编

号,称为单元地址。如果某字代表要处理的数据,称为数据字。如果某字为一条指令,称为指令字。

6.什么是指令

计算机组成原理 - 第四版课后习题答案(完整版)

标签:文库时间:2024-11-09
【bwwdw.com - 博文网】

第一章

1. 比较数字计算机和模拟计算机的特点。

解:模拟计算机的特点:数值由连续量来表示,运算过程是连续的;

数字计算机的特点:数值由数字量(离散量)来表示,运算按位进行。

两者主要区别见P1 表1.1。

2. 数字计算机如何分类?分类的依据是什么?

解:分类: 数字计算机分为专用计算机和通用计算机。通用计算机又分为巨型机、大型机、

中型机、小型机、微型机和单片机六类。

分类依据:专用和通用是根据计算机的效率、速度、价格、运行的经济性和适应性来划分的。

通用机的分类依据主要是体积、简易性、功率损耗、性能指标、数据存储容量、

指令系统规模和机器价格等因素。

3. 数字计算机有那些主要应用? (略)

4. 冯. 诺依曼型计算机的主要设计思想是什么?它包括哪些主要组成部分?

解:冯. 诺依曼型计算机的主要设计思想是:存储程序和程序控制。

存储程序:将解题的程序(指令序列)存放到存储器中; 程序控制:控制器顺序执行存储的程序,按指令功能控制全机协调地完成运算任务。

主要组成部分有:控制器、运算器、存储器、输入设备、输出设备。

5. 什么是存储容量?什么是单元地址?什

计算机组成原理 - 第四版课后习题答案(完整版)

标签:文库时间:2024-11-09
【bwwdw.com - 博文网】

第一章

1. 比较数字计算机和模拟计算机的特点。

解:模拟计算机的特点:数值由连续量来表示,运算过程是连续的; 数字计算机的特点:数值由数字量(离散量)来表示,运算按位进行。 两者主要区别见P1 表1.1。

2. 数字计算机如何分类?分类的依据是什么?

解:分类: 数字计算机分为专用计算机和通用计算机。通用计算机又分为巨型机、大型机、 中型机、小型机、微型机和单片机六类。

分类依据:专用和通用是根据计算机的效率、速度、价格、运行的经济性和适应性来划分的。 通用机的分类依据主要是体积、简易性、功率损耗、性能指标、数据存储容量、 指令系统规模和机器价格等因素。 3. 数字计算机有那些主要应用? (略)

4. 冯. 诺依曼型计算机的主要设计思想是什么?它包括哪些主要组成部分?

解:冯. 诺依曼型计算机的主要设计思想是:存储程序和程序控制。 存储程序:将解题的程序(指令序列)存放到存储器中;

程序控制:控制器顺序执行存储的程序,按指令功能控制全机协调地完成运算任务。 主要组成部分有:控制器、运算器、存储器、输入设备、输出设备。 5. 什么是存储容量?什么是单元地址?什

计算机组成原理白四版答案

标签:文库时间:2024-11-09
【bwwdw.com - 博文网】

第一章(P15)

1. 模拟计算机的特点是数值由连续量来表示,运算过程也是连续的。数字计算机的主要特

点是按位运算,并且不连续地跳动计算。模拟计算机用电压表示数据,采用电压组合和测量值的计算方式,盘上连线的控制方式,而数字计算机用数字0和1表示数据,采用数字计数的计算方式,程序控制的控制方式。数字计算机与模拟计算机相比,精度高,数据存储量大,逻辑判断能力强。

2. 数字计算机可分为专用计算机和通用计算机,是根据计算机的效率、速度、价格、运行

的经济性和适应性来划分的。

3. 科学计算、自动控制、测量和测试、信息处理、教育和卫生、家用电器、人工智能。 4. 答:

主要设计思想是:存储程序,采用二进制思想;

主要组成部分有:运算器、控制器、存储器、输入和输出设备

5. 存储器所有存储单元的总数称为存储器的存储容量。每个存储单元都有编号,称为单元

地址。如果某字代表要处理的数据,称为数据字。如果某字为一条指令,称为指令字。 6. 答:

每一个基本操作称为一条指令,而解算某一问题的一串指令序列,称为程序。

7. 取指周期中从内存读出的信息流是指令流,而在执行器周期中从内存读出的信息流是指

令流。

8. 半导体存储器称为内存,存储容量更大的磁盘存储器和光盘存

计算机组成原理白四版答案

标签:文库时间:2024-11-09
【bwwdw.com - 博文网】

第一章(P15)

1. 模拟计算机的特点是数值由连续量来表示,运算过程也是连续的。数字计算机的主要特

点是按位运算,并且不连续地跳动计算。模拟计算机用电压表示数据,采用电压组合和测量值的计算方式,盘上连线的控制方式,而数字计算机用数字0和1表示数据,采用数字计数的计算方式,程序控制的控制方式。数字计算机与模拟计算机相比,精度高,数据存储量大,逻辑判断能力强。

2. 数字计算机可分为专用计算机和通用计算机,是根据计算机的效率、速度、价格、运行

的经济性和适应性来划分的。

3. 科学计算、自动控制、测量和测试、信息处理、教育和卫生、家用电器、人工智能。 4. 答:

主要设计思想是:存储程序,采用二进制思想;

主要组成部分有:运算器、控制器、存储器、输入和输出设备

5. 存储器所有存储单元的总数称为存储器的存储容量。每个存储单元都有编号,称为单元

地址。如果某字代表要处理的数据,称为数据字。如果某字为一条指令,称为指令字。 6. 答:

每一个基本操作称为一条指令,而解算某一问题的一串指令序列,称为程序。

7. 取指周期中从内存读出的信息流是指令流,而在执行器周期中从内存读出的信息流是指

令流。

8. 半导体存储器称为内存,存储容量更大的磁盘存储器和光盘存

计算机组成原理第四章答案

标签:文库时间:2024-11-09
【bwwdw.com - 博文网】

第4章习题参考答案

第4章习题参考答案

1.ASCII码是7位,如果设计主存单元字长为32位,指令字长为12位,是否合理?为什么?

答:不合理。指令最好半字长或单字长,设16位比较合适。一个字符的ASCII是7位,如果设计主存单元字长为32位,则一个单元可以放四个字符,这也是可以的,只是在存取单个字符时,要多花些时间而已,不过,一条指令至少占一个单元,但只占一个单元的12位,而另20位就浪费了,这样看来就不合理,因为通常单字长指令很多,浪费也就很大了。

2.假设某计算机指令长度为32位,具有双操作数、单操作数、无操作数三类指令形式,指令系统共有70条指令,请设计满足要求的指令格式。

答:字长32位,指令系统共有70条指令,所以其操作码至少需要7位。 双操作数指令

7位OP 12位操作数 12位操作数 单操作数指令

7位OP 25位操作数 无操作数指令

7位OP -

3.指令格式结构如下所示,试分析指令格式及寻址方式特点。

15 10 9 8 7 4 3 0 OP - 目标寄存器 源寄存器

答:该指令格式及寻址方式特点如下: (1) 单字长二地址指令。

(2) 操作码字段

计算机组成原理答案

标签:文库时间:2024-11-09
【bwwdw.com - 博文网】

习题解答(唐朔飞版)

第一章 思考题与习题

1.什么是计算机系统、计算机硬件和计算机软件?硬件和软件哪个更重要? 2.如何理解计算机系统的层次结构?

3.说明高级语言、汇编语言和机器语言的差别和联系。 4.如何理解计算机组成和计算机体系结构? 5.冯·诺依曼计算机的特点是什么?

6.画出计算机硬件组成框图,说明各部件的作用及计算机硬件的主要技术指标。 7.解释下列概念:

主机、CPU、主存、存储单元、存储元件、存储基元、存储元、存储字、存储字长、存储容量、机器字长、指令字长。 8.解释下列英文代号:

CPU、PC、IR、CU、ALU、ACC、MQ、X、MAR、MDR、I/O、MIPS、CPI、FLOPS。

x?1x(yn?)2yn,设初态y0=1,要求精度为ε,试编制求x的解题程序

9.根据迭代公式

(指令系统自定),并结合所编程序简述计算机的解题过程。 10.指令和数据都存于存储器中,计算机如何区分它们?

第一章 计算机系统概论习题答案

1、答:

计算机系统由硬件和软件两大部分组成。

硬件即指计算机的实体部分,它由看得见摸的着的各种电子元器件,各类光电、机设备的实物组成,如主机、外设等。

软件时看不见摸不着的,由人们事先编制成具有各类特殊功

计算机组成原理答案

标签:文库时间:2024-11-09
【bwwdw.com - 博文网】

第二章运算方法和运算器练习 一、填空题

1. 补码加减法中,(符号位)作为数的一部分参加运算,(符号位产生的进位)要丢掉。

2. 为判断溢出,可采用双符号位补码,此时正数的符号用(00)表示,负数的符号用(11)表示。

3. 采用双符号位的方法进行溢出检测时,若运算结果中两个符号位(不相同),则表明发生了溢出。若结果的符号位为(01),表示发生正溢出;若为(10),表示发生负溢出。

4. 采用单符号位进行溢出检测时,若加数与被加数符号相同,而运算结果的符号与操作数的符号(不一致),则表示溢出;当加数与被加数符号不同时,相加运算的结果(不会产生溢出)。

5. 利用数据的数值位最高位进位C和符号位进位Cf的状况来判断溢出,则其表达式为over=(C⊕Cf)。

6. 在减法运算中,正数减(负数)可能产生溢出,此时的溢出为(正)溢出;负数减(正数)可能产生溢出,此时的溢出为(负)溢出。

7. 补码一位乘法运算法则通过判断乘数最末位Yi和Yi-1的值决定下步操作,当YiYi-1=(10)时,执行部分积加【-x】补,再右移一位;当YiYi-1=(01)时,执行部分积加

【x】补,再右移一位。

8. 浮点加减运算在(阶码运算溢出)情况下会发生溢出。

9.